Abstract

The utility model relates to a grinding device, and in particular relates to an external support device for a grinding device. The external support device comprises a support frame; the support frame is provided with a feeding hole; a discharge hole is formed under the support frame; the external support device for the grinding device is characterized in that the feeding hole is in a rectangular structure; the length of the feeding hole is equal to that of the support frame; the discharge hole is in a rectangular structure; the length of the discharge hole is equal to the width of the support frame; a feeding channel is arranged at one side of the discharge hole; the feeding channel is in a circular arc structure; a fixing frame is arranged at one side of the support frame; and a triangular structure is formed by the fixing frame and the support frame. The external support device for the grinding device is reasonable in structure, convenient to install, good in stationarity and good in support performance.

Background technology:
Pulverizer is that large-sized solid material is crushed to the machinery that requires size.Pulverizer is by coarse crushing, in small, broken bits, and the installation compositions such as wind-force conveying reach the purpose of pulverizer with the form of high-speed impact.Utilize wind energy once to become powder, cancelled traditional screening sequence.The main mine of using is in the multiple industry such as building materials.
According to pulverizer being divided into boulder crusher, intermediate crusher, atomizer mill, ultra-fine grinding mill, stalk crasher, wood grinder by the size of particle or broken material processed.
The external force that puts on solid in crushing process has pressure rolling, cuts off, impacts, grinds four kinds.Pressure rolling mainly is used in slightly, in broken, be applicable to the fragmentation of hard material and bulk material; Cut off and mainly be used in small, broken bitsly, be suitable for the pulverizing of toughness material; Impact broken in mainly being used in, fine grinding, Ultrafine Grinding, be suitable for the pulverizing of brittle material; Grind mainly at fine grinding, Ultrafine Grinding, be suitable for fritter and fine grain pulverizing.
